Summary: | We investigate the use of a single multiport encoder/decoder in an optical code-division multiple access network scenario. We present a comparison between the performance of two sets of phase-shifted keying codes, and evaluate the bit error rate and the spreading effect due to the asynchronous access. We also investigate the performance degradation due to the presence of both multiple access interference and beat noises. |
